On Oct 9, 2011, at 10:39 PM, William Squires wrote:

> If I use the App Store version of Xcode, will it correctly uninstall the version (4.0.1) that I got directly from developer.apple.com? Or should I manually uninstall that version, then use the App Store version? If so, where's the uninstaller app for the old Xcode 4.0, or can I just trash the "Developer" directory at the root of my HD?

Alway read:

/Developer/About Xcode.pdf

… and IMHO always:

sudo /Developer//Library/uninstall-devtools --mode=all

reboot

before any upgrade unless you need the old SDKs, etc.
